Melissa Larkin is a recording artist and alternative arts educator specializing in teaching songwriting to Grades 7-12. Larkin performs as a solo songwriter and is the front woman of the electro-hip hop act DARKLARK. In 2012, she completed the Learning Through the Arts program in 2012 to become an accredited arts educator.
With her collaborator D'Ari Pouyat, Melissa co-founded DARKSPARK, an alternative arts education program that teaches curriculum through songwriting, visual art, and multi-media. DARKSPARK conducts in-class programs in Ontario and BC schools as well as offering summer programs and community workshops, where students have the opportunity to write and record songs inspired by a particular subject or issue. DARKSPARK has worked with First Nations youth at the Quinte Mohawk School to write songs about their history, and takes a multi-disciplinary approach that is attuned to the needs of different learners.
Melissa prefers to work with middle school and high school students.
